Why La Mesa Insurers Are Flagging Federal Pacific Panels

Federal Pacific panel insurance denials are becoming a familiar headache for La Mesa homeowners, and the letter usually arrives at the worst possible time: right before a sale closes, or right when a policy comes up for renewal. If your home was built between 1950 and 1985, there is a real chance the panel behind that little metal door is the reason your insurer is suddenly asking questions. Electrical Inspection Before Buying a Home in Irvine

Nearly every home sale in Irvine now involves a general home inspection, but a general home inspector’s job is to give a broad overview of the whole property, not a deep electrical assessment. If you are buying or selling in Irvine this fall, a separate, licensed electrical inspection Irvine real estate transactions increasingly call for can catch problems that a standard walkthrough was never designed to find, and it can save both sides real money and stress before closing.
